A veterinary staffing agency is seeking a Veterinary Surgeon for multiple practices in North London and Essex. The position offers a supportive environment with experienced colleagues and flexible working options.
Responsibilities include providing veterinary care across various sites, ensuring a high standard of service for small animals.
The ideal candidate should possess at least 1 year of post-qualification experience.
Additional perks include:
- Annual leave
- CPD opportunities
- Private medical insurance

How to prepare for a job interview at HMP Recruitment
β¨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you brush up on your veterinary knowledge, especially regarding small animal care. Familiarise yourself with common procedures and recent advancements in veterinary medicine. This will not only show your expertise but also your passion for the field.
β¨Showcase Your Experience
Since the role requires at least a year of post-qualification experience, be ready to discuss specific cases you've handled. Highlight any unique challenges you've faced and how you overcame them. This will demonstrate your problem-solving skills and adaptability.
β¨Ask Thoughtful Questions
Prepare some insightful questions about the practices you'll be working at. Inquire about their approach to teamwork, support systems for new staff, or opportunities for professional development. This shows you're genuinely interested in the role and the company culture.
β¨Be Yourself
While professionalism is key, donβt forget to let your personality shine through. The interviewers are looking for someone who fits well within their team. Share your motivations for becoming a veterinary surgeon and what excites you about this flexible, multi-site role.
